Build words and shape a kingdom
Chhota Bheem Word Kingdom combines word puzzles with a building loop. Solving challenges earns coins and rewards; those rewards support the construction and improvement of a dream kingdom. Daily challenges add a reason to return without changing the core focus on words.
This is the calmest starting point in the collection. It suits players who enjoy finding hidden words, improving vocabulary and seeing puzzle progress turn into a visual world. Run with Bheem and friends
Chhota Bheem: Adventure Run moves in the opposite direction. The player runs, jumps and slides through varied environments while collecting coins, using power-ups and improving performance. Bheem is joined by familiar characters including Chutki, Raju, Jaggu and Kalia.
The title works when you want immediate motion and a clear high-score goal. Its store description identifies diverse settings, upgrades and leaderboard competition. Because the route keeps moving, success comes from recognizing an obstacle early rather than waiting until it reaches the character.
Turn the kitchen into a timing game
Chhota Bheem: Cooking Mania is built around preparation and service. Players make dishes that range from Indian thalis to international recipes, respond to customer orders and unlock new ingredients, kitchens and tools. Mini challenges introduce time limits and special food missions.
Cooking play rewards sequence. Starting the right dish early, using available tools well and serving before patience runs out matter more than frantic tapping. Race through a brighter kind of competition
Chhota Bheem: Kart Racing brings Bheem, Chutki, Raju, Kalia, Dholu-Bholu and other familiar characters onto the track. Colorful courses, boosts, character abilities and multiple modes create a race where the order can change quickly.
Try Kart Racing when you want direct competition with a lighter tone than a simulation. Create a shared family session without forcing one pace
Different players can enjoy the same character world for different reasons. One child may want the constant movement of Adventure Run, while another prefers looking for a word or hidden item without a timer controlling every decision. Let the repeated action decide the game. Familiar characters can make the first minute welcoming, but the play loop determines whether someone wants a second round.
For shared play, set a small goal that makes each turn understandable. Compare the best runner distance, solve one word stage together, complete a kitchen level with fewer missed orders, take turns finding one object, or use the same kart course for everyone. Adults can help by reading instructions and store information while leaving the actual decision to the player. When a mode becomes frustrating, changing activities is often more useful than pushing through simply because the characters are familiar.
